RESOLUTION NO. 80-356 RESOLUTION DEFERRING FURTHER CONSIDERATION OF THE PROPOSED UNION CITY MISSION INCORPORATED PROJECT UNDER THE MINNESOTA MUNICIPAL INDUSTRIAL DEVELOPMENT ACT. WHEREAS, the Union City Mission, Inc., a Minnesota non-profit corporation, has proposed that the City undertake and finance a project under the Municipal Industrial Development Act, Minnesota Statutes, Chapter 414 (the Act); and WHEREAS, the Act as amended requires that a public hearing on the proposed project be conducted by the Council before any action may be taken by it relative to the proposed project; and WHEREAS, a public hearing on the proposed project has been conducted by the Council on June 2, 1980.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the City Council of the City of Plymouth: 1. The Council has met on June 2, 1980 and conducted a public hearing on the proposed project requested by the Union City Mission, Inc. 2. That further consideration of this request be deferred by this Council pending clarification by the Union City Mission on the scope and timing of the proposed project.
